    We stopped by The Sangria Bowl on the way back home from the Blue Ridge Area. The restaurant itself is accessed trough an old movie theater and has a small indoor and outdoor eating area. We are outside on a pretty warm day for October and enjoyed the space. We ordered The Chile con Queso dip to start with a Sangria Flight followed by some Street Tacos. The Chile con Queso had good flavor with some kick and the Plantain chips were different than what we were used to but good. Out of the Sangria flight all had good flavor as well and were refreshing but our favorites were Just Peachy and Lavender Lemonade. Both of the Tacos were delicious and there were actually two tortilla per taco which held them together well. We had an overall good experience and would recommend it to anyone looking for some Latin food in Culpeper.

    We stopped in on a Sunday afternoon when it was not very busy. We tried a flight of Sangria and they were all good. Our favorite was Lavender Lemonade followed by Just Peachy. For the appetizer, we tried the plantain nachos. The plantains seemed like they were from a bag but nevertheless tasted good. The food came out so fast that made it feel like it was just warm and serve. They only have a few tables in their rooftop deck area, so it's best to make a reservation ahead of time. Their historic location makes for an interesting setting. Parking is across the street in a small parking lot. Double check parking signs for pay-to-park days/times.
